    Blondie - Anyone can make a smarties cake, my Mum's recepie is fool proof (or so she says):

    Weigh 3 eggs (still in their shells), say they weigh 8oz, you then need 8oz self raising flour, 8oz Sugur and 8 oz of butter. Mix it all in a bowl and add a few drops of vanilla essence and a tube or two of smarties. Use two round cake tins (line with grease proof paper) and put half the mixture in each tin. Cook it in teh oven on about 180 for about 15-20 mins (or until the cake is golden on top and firm to touch).

    Then for the creame all you need is to mix together icing sugur and marge to make a creamy filling (keep tasting until it is just right) and add another tube or smarties (or chocolate buttons).
